Board adopts PowerSchool litigation resolution

Mason Consolidated Schools Board of Education ยท November 13, 2025

Mason Consolidated Schools' board adopted a resolution related to PowerSchool litigation on Nov. 13; the motion carried 5-0 with two members absent. The motion was made by Waller and supported by Grodi.

The Mason Consolidated Schools Board of Education adopted a resolution concerning PowerSchool litigation during its Nov. 13 meeting.

Board Secretary John Waller moved to adopt the PowerSchool Litigation Resolution; Grodi supported the motion. A roll-call vote recorded five yes votes and two absences, and the minutes state the motion carried 5-0. The minutes do not include further detail on the resolution language or next steps in the litigation.
